  65/*
  66 * Bitmap of multicast groups that are currently in use.
  67 *
  68 * To avoid an allocation at boot of just one unsigned long,
  69 * declare it global instead.
  70 * Bit 0 is marked as already used since group 0 is invalid.
  71 * Bit 1 is marked as already used since the drop-monitor code
  72 * abuses the API and thinks it can statically use group 1.
  73 * That group will typically conflict with other groups that
  74 * any proper users use.
  75 * Bit 16 is marked as used since it's used for generic netlink
  76 * and the code no longer marks pre-reserved IDs as used.
  77 * Bit 17 is marked as already used since the VFS quota code
  78 * also abused this API and relied on family == group ID, we
  79 * cater to that by giving it a static family and group ID.
  80 * Bit 18 is marked as already used since the PMCRAID driver
  81 * did the same thing as the VFS quota code (maybe copied?)
  82 */
  83static unsigned long mc_group_start = 0x3 | BIT(GENL_ID_CTRL) |
  84				      BIT(GENL_ID_VFS_DQUOT) |
  85				      BIT(GENL_ID_PMCRAID);
  86static unsigned long *mc_groups = &mc_group_start;
  87static unsigned long mc_groups_longs = 1;

 380/**
 381 * genl_register_family - register a generic netlink family
 382 * @family: generic netlink family
 383 *
 384 * Registers the specified family after validating it first. Only one
 385 * family may be registered with the same family name or identifier.
 386 *
 387 * The family's ops, multicast groups and module pointer must already
 388 * be assigned.
 389 *
 390 * Return 0 on success or a negative error code.
 391 */
 392int genl_register_family(struct genl_family *family)
 393{
 394	int err, i;
 395	int start = GENL_START_ALLOC, end = GENL_MAX_ID;
 396
 397	err = genl_validate_ops(family);
 398	if (err)
 399		return err;
 400
 401	genl_lock_all();
 
 
 
 
 
 
 402
 403	if (genl_family_find_byname(family->name)) {
 404		err = -EEXIST;
 405		goto errout_locked;
 406	}
 407
 408	/*
 409	 * Sadly, a few cases need to be special-cased
 410	 * due to them having previously abused the API
 411	 * and having used their family ID also as their
 412	 * multicast group ID, so we use reserved IDs
 413	 * for both to be sure we can do that mapping.
 414	 */
 415	if (family == &genl_ctrl) {
 416		/* and this needs to be special for initial family lookups */
 417		start = end = GENL_ID_CTRL;
 418	} else if (strcmp(family->name, "pmcraid") == 0) {
 419		start = end = GENL_ID_PMCRAID;
 420	} else if (strcmp(family->name, "VFS_DQUOT") == 0) {
 421		start = end = GENL_ID_VFS_DQUOT;
 422	}
 423
 424	family->id = idr_alloc_cyclic(&genl_fam_idr, family,
 425				      start, end + 1, GFP_KERNEL);
 426	if (family->id < 0) {
 427		err = family->id;
 428		goto errout_locked;
 429	}
 430
 431	err = genl_validate_assign_mc_groups(family);
 432	if (err)
 433		goto errout_remove;
 
 
 
 
 
 
 434
 435	genl_unlock_all();
 
 436
 437	/* send all events */
 438	genl_ctrl_event(CTRL_CMD_NEWFAMILY, family, NULL, 0);
 439	for (i = 0; i < family->n_mcgrps; i++)
 440		genl_ctrl_event(CTRL_CMD_NEWMCAST_GRP, family,
 441				&family->mcgrps[i], family->mcgrp_offset + i);
 442
 443	return 0;
 444
 445errout_remove:
 446	idr_remove(&genl_fam_idr, family->id);
 447errout_locked:
 448	genl_unlock_all();
 
 449	return err;
 450}
 451EXPORT_SYMBOL(genl_register_family);

 240/**
 241 * genl_unregister_mc_group - unregister a multicast group
 242 *
 243 * Unregisters the specified multicast group and notifies userspace
 244 * about it. All current listeners on the group are removed.
 245 *
 246 * Note: It is not necessary to unregister all multicast groups before
 247 *       unregistering the family, unregistering the family will cause
 248 *       all assigned multicast groups to be unregistered automatically.
 249 *
 250 * @family: Generic netlink family the group belongs to.
 251 * @grp: The group to unregister, must have been registered successfully
 252 *	 previously.
 253 */
 254void genl_unregister_mc_group(struct genl_family *family,
 255			      struct genl_multicast_group *grp)
 256{
 257	genl_lock();
 258	__genl_unregister_mc_group(family, grp);
 259	genl_unlock();
 260}
 261EXPORT_SYMBOL(genl_unregister_mc_group);

 420/**
 421 * genl_register_family_with_ops - register a generic netlink family
 422 * @family: generic netlink family
 423 * @ops: operations to be registered
 424 * @n_ops: number of elements to register
 425 *
 426 * Registers the specified family and operations from the specified table.
 427 * Only one family may be registered with the same family name or identifier.
 428 *
 429 * The family id may equal GENL_ID_GENERATE causing an unique id to
 430 * be automatically generated and assigned.
 431 *
 432 * Either a doit or dumpit callback must be specified for every registered
 433 * operation or the function will fail. Only one operation structure per
 434 * command identifier may be registered.
 435 *
 436 * See include/net/genetlink.h for more documenation on the operations
 437 * structure.
 438 *
 439 * This is equivalent to calling genl_register_family() followed by
 440 * genl_register_ops() for every operation entry in the table taking
 441 * care to unregister the family on error path.
 442 *
 443 * Return 0 on success or a negative error code.
 444 */
 445int genl_register_family_with_ops(struct genl_family *family,
 446	struct genl_ops *ops, size_t n_ops)
 447{
 448	int err, i;
 449
 450	err = genl_register_family(family);
 451	if (err)
 452		return err;
 453
 454	for (i = 0; i < n_ops; ++i, ++ops) {
 455		err = genl_register_ops(family, ops);
 456		if (err)
 457			goto err_out;
 458	}
 459	return 0;
 460err_out:
 461	genl_unregister_family(family);
 462	return err;
 463}
 464EXPORT_SYMBOL(genl_register_family_with_ops);
